Healthy Master, one of India’s fastest-growing nutritious snacking brands, has announced the appointment of Indian fast bowler Harshit Rana as its brand ambassador. Alongside the partnership, the brand has rolled out a digital-first campaign titled ‘Match Buddy’, encouraging consumers to make healthier snacking choices during cricket matches.
The collaboration highlights Healthy Master’s commitment to mindful snacking — promoting small, practical swaps in everyday food habits rather than drastic lifestyle changes.

Digital-First, Relatable Storytelling
The ‘Match Buddy’ campaign will be amplified across digital platforms through short-format videos and engaging social content. Instead of positioning healthy eating as restrictive, the campaign reframes it as a smarter alternative — allowing consumers to enjoy match-time snacking without guilt.
Harshit will be seen in relatable off-field moments, connecting with young audiences and everyday snackers. The focus remains on building habits that are sustainable, enjoyable, and easy to adopt.
LegaXy’s Role in the Partnership
The collaboration was facilitated by LegaXy, a sports and entertainment management company representing Harshit Rana.
